Ark of Truth Posted December 17, 2011 Posted December 17, 2011 Does anyone know how to make a CM armor unremovable?? I created a CM using a race mod which comes with its own armors, however I don't want the armor to be removed so I don't want it visable in the list does anyone know how to do this?? Thank you Ark
gregathit Posted December 17, 2011 Posted December 17, 2011 Mark that armor as unplayable using the CS to open that CM mod's esp. Note: it is best to make a custom version that only she has of this because if you use a stock one then it will be unplayable for all.

EvenstarGW Posted December 18, 2011 Posted December 18, 2011 I see just one small problem doing that with a CM armor. You can't repair what you can't see, so after some time it will get broken and they will most likely refuse to equip it anymore. My personal approach is to just ignore what I don't want to see, but keep it visible for when I actually do need to see it.

The only other ways to (sorta) make the unplayble work: 1. To make the durability the max 50,000 some odd, change the weight to 1, and give them multiple sets. 2. Give them a script where they can repair their own armor. Seems like a lot to do but it is your call.
